The Beginnings...

For John and Glen the beginnings were years ago, both new Christians but both with a heart for the hurting. Interestingly enough, our mission field was the church. Glen once said she felt like a bridesmaid getting the bride ready for the coming groom. She couldn't see the point in evangelism when there was so much brokenness in the church itself!

They were married in 1984, John pursued his career in computer games and Glen looked after the kids with stints of casual teaching and management, working full time in 1998-1999. Both were fully committed and highly involved in whatever church situation they found ourselves in. At the end of 1999 they felt to leave their high profile, demanding jobs, John to go to Bible College and Glen to look for something less stressful. God had other plans and indicated most strongly that they were to live by faith. Both John & Glenys have really struggled with this concept but God has been quite clear "Pray with anyone who walks in through that door and live as the Levites do". And so they do. They wondered what God had in store at the end of John's two years at Unity College . Glen had been heavily involved there in curriculum development and staff training. Once again the word of the Lord came clearly "Don't look for a ministry - it will come to you". And it did - broken Christian after broken Christian. The Lord gifted and anointed them, but there were some they could not help. When the Lord showed them the workings of Spiritual Begetting/Dividedness they began to see many people set free from long standing issues, and so the course Moving Into Freedom was born.
